    Oh so much hate here! Typical.
    As a webmaster who pushes AWE let me offer this insight as to why I do, take it for what you will:

    1) They do convert. Of course, not everyone agrees, but that's the same with any program.

    2) You get 30% revshare and how many other cam programs offer 30% as a BASE? Not to mention the bonus structure.

    3) Don't assume that after 14 days ALL of your customers will vanish. Like I pointed out on page 1: If you send via your own site or a co-brand MANY will come back through your site. I KNOW this because I have had customers last for months.

    4) Even in a 2-week period some customers drop $1000+ - anyone who promotes cams can tell you that a long-term customer almost inevitably spends more in the first few weeks then gradually slows down over time. You are getting credit when they spend the most.

    Lastly, if you don't agree with the reason on why they don't offer lifetime "rebills" then that's fine. Personally, I don't agree with the philosophy but as Vik pointed out, they are soliciting suggestions from webmasters and are planning on alternatives. If you are totally convinced they are "skimming" in one way or another, then nothing will change your mind ... but you can't argue they're giving a lot back ($100K contest and very generous thread here on GFY giving away a LOT of $$$)

    Bottom line is, instead of wasting all your time hating just don't promote them? It's a pretty easy thing to do

                                                      There are a few people in this thread who obviously have little experience promoting cams, thus their ignorant statements. Let's get one thing straight, unlike regular paysites you can not try cam sponsors out for a little while and go with the one who makes you the most money. That method is not accurate in this case. Promoting cams is a whole different ballgame.

                                                      We are not talking about $29.95/mo memberships. These cam sites charge anywhere from $1.50 to $6.00 per minute. In other words, the typical middle class surfer is either going spend very little time in private or shy away entirely. Every industry has products that are targeted towards the wealthy, we've got pay-per-minute cams.

                                                      What that means is that you can go through quite a few referrals before getting lucky and having a wealthy guy spend hundreds (or even thousands) per month in private time.

                                                      Those "extra" earnings you may think you are getting on a good short term deal are offset by this and then some (or by a lot if you nab a whale).

                                                                      Most sponsors don't rely on cookie tracking in order to determine what affiliate sent the signups. They do, however, rely on cookies in order to track returning visitors who don't sign up the first time they visit. However, in this case, it seems that AWE do employ the practice of using cookies to determine signups and, in this case, they are only valid for 14 days.
